  • Patent number: 5810436
    Abstract: A child seat, to be placed on and fastened to an automobile seat, comprising a bucket, equipped with a sitting part, a back part, a reinforcement supporting the bucket, and a tilting mechanism for the bucket, is provided. The tilt of the bucket can be modified by rotating a screw cooperating with a nut mounted in a rocking manner on the reinforcement. Optionally, the sitting part comprises a sliding portion, of which the displacement from front to rear is caused by the rotation of the screw in conjunction with an auxiliary screw in such a way that the dimension of the sitting part is increased when the bucket is tilted to a greater extent. In addition, the child seat may incorporate armrests which pivot towards or away from each other, thereby decreasing or increasing the width of the child seat.

  • Patent number: 5388852
    Abstract: In a compact folding child's stroller a front leg and a rear leg each carry at least one wheel. A push bar has a holding area at its upper end. An articulated X-shape rear chassis joins together the two rear legs. Each push bar can slide parallel to the respective front leg between a deployed position and a folded position. Each rear leg is articulated to the respective front leg. A connecting link connects the lower end of each push bar to the respective rear leg. An operating link is articulated to the connecting link and connected to a sliding piece which slides on each rear leg and to which is articulated the upper end of the X-shape rear chassis in order to cause folding of the X-shape chassis and movement towards each other of the two lateral chassis units when the stroller is folded up.
